Misconceptions Concerning LASIK Discomfort
Unlike common belief, LASIK surgery isn't as uncomfortable as many people believe. The treatment itself is fairly fast and painless. You might feel some pressure or pain during the surgical procedure, but it's generally minimal. The cosmetic surgeon will use numbing eye goes down to make sure that you do not feel any type of discomfort throughout the procedure.
While it's regular to experience some dry skin, itching, or moderate discomfort in the hours following the surgical procedure, this can generally be managed with over the counter pain medicine and eye drops. It is very important to follow your doctor's post-operative treatment directions to decrease any type of discomfort and advertise correct recovery.

Threats Connected With LASIK
Lots of people going through LASIK surgical procedure are mainly worried about possible dangers connected with the procedure. One of the most common risks associated with LASIK consist of dry eyes, glow, halos, and problem driving at night in the instant postoperative period. These signs and symptoms are generally short-lived and boost as the eyes recover.
In uncommon instances, even more significant complications such as infection, corneal flap issues, and vision loss can happen, but the probability of these difficulties is extremely reduced when the surgical procedure is performed by an experienced and seasoned eye doctor. It is very important to talk about these dangers with your physician throughout the assessment to ensure you have a clear understanding of what to expect.

While LASIK is commonly connected with dealing with high degrees of n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ism, individuals with milder vision issues can likewise be qualified prospects. As a matter of fact, developments in LASIK modern technology have actually broadened the range of treatable prescriptions, enabling more individuals to take advantage of the treatment.
LASIK qualification is figured out with a comprehensive eye examination by a qualified eye doctor. Variables such as corneal density, eye health, and general medical history play a crucial function in assessing a person's suitability for the surgical treatment.
Also individuals over 40, who may have presbyopia (age-related problem concentrating on close objects), can potentially undergo LASIK or other vision Correction treatments.
It's important not to self-diagnose your eligibility for LASIK surgery. Consulting with a seasoned eye treatment professional is the best way to figure out if you're a suitable candidate for this life-altering procedure.
